[Creator unknown] :[Wairarapa district, 1853?] [ms map]. 1853?

Date: 1853

Reference: MapColl-832.45gbbd/[1853?]/Acc.8105

Description: Topographic map of the area from Cape Palliser and Cape Turakirai [sic], the Rimutaka and Tararua Ranges, to Taumatawanga and the Warehana River. Shows land blocks taken up by various runholders, lands not purchased, and includes various Maori names for natural features. Rivers and streams are named. Names include G. Scott, M.A. Buxton, R. Collins, F. Burton, J. Paine, E. Meredith, G. Moore, M. Hill, S.M. Scroogs, H. Donald, Masters, Smith and Rerans, J.H. Northwood, C. Hales, G. Murch, G.P. Bidwell, A. Gillies, Cameron, D. Riddiford, P. Hume, J. Kelly, R. Russel [i.e. Russell], R. Barton. Title supplied by cataloguer Inscriptions: Recto - top right - 1853 - presumed date Quantity: 1 manuscript map(s). Physical Description: Ink, pencil and coloured wash on brown paper, linen backed, mounted on stiff card, 61.4 x 49.1 cm.

[Smith, William Mein] 1799-1869 :[A road through bush; probably the Hutt Valley during ...

Date: 1840 - 1850

Reference: B-009-013

Description: Two men resting beside a narrow road newly cleared through native bush, including a tall tree fern, with a river to the left. Could possibly be the Karori or Porirua areas, but more likely to show the making of the road between Petone and Taita Gorge in 1842, overseen by the artist, who was then Chief Surveyor. Reproduced as a Turnbull Library Print in 1972 - see C-028-036. Quantity: 1 watercolour(s). Physical Description: Watercolour 315 x 228 mm

[Swainson, William] 1789-1855 :Wesleyan Chapel, Aglionby, River Hutt, in 1846.

Date: 1846

By: Swainson, William, 1789-1855; Swainson, Marion, active 1980s; Laings Road Methodist Church (Lower Hutt, N.Z.)

Reference: A-188-058

Description: Shows first Methodist Church built near the old Wesleyan cemetery on western bank of Hutt River (now Aglionby Street), opened on 5th November 1845. Title from ink inscription, in artist's hand, below image. Folder contains details: Painting comes from Mrs Marion Swainson, Reid's Line, Feilding. / Dunbar Slone [sic] is a relative of the Swainson's [sic]. ...(see custodial note). Inscriptions: Recto - beneath image - Wesleyan Chapel Aglionby. River Hutt. / in 1846. Quantity: 1 drawing(s). Physical Description: Pencil drawing, image 100 x 165 mm, on sheet 175 x 229 mm. Provenance: Donated to Laings Road Methodist Church by Mrs Marion Swainson, Reid's Line, Feilding.

[Creator unknown] :Plan of the reclaimed land, Wellington. To be sold at public auction...

Date: 1862

Reference: MapColl-832.4799gbbd/A/1862/Acc.14103

Description: Cadastral map showing part surveyed, numbered sections for sale on Customhouse Quay, Lambton Quay, and Harbour Street, Lambton Harbour, Wellington, highlighting sections already sold, as well as reserves for Customs and Post Office, Society of Oddfellows building, government reserve, Scotch Kirk, 'Noah's ark' in red. Note under title reads: For upset prices and further particulars, see Government Gazette of Nov 21st, 1862. See also accompanying photocopies (3 pages) of: sheet from New Zealand Government Gazette, Nov 21, 1862 (giving prices); report of claim by J Plimmer Committee, 1862; and copy of manuscript map of block comprising new street (Hunter Street), Lambton and Customhouse quays, showing 'Noah's Ark' (near Plimmer's Wharf). See also similar map held at MapColl-832.4799gbbd/A/1962/Acc.7792 Quantity: 1 manuscript map(s). Physical Description: Watercolour on ink and paper, 32 x 41 cm

Wilkinson, John Stuart, 1831-1903:Survey of the Island of Mana for J. F. E. Wright Esqr...

Date: 1873

By: Wilkinson, John Stuart, 1831-1903

Reference: MapColl-832.47bje/1873/Acc.1415

Description: Topographic map of Mana Island. Includes a low water mark, shingle areas, named rocks, swamps, gullies, un-named streams, karaka grove, a spring, cliffs, undulating tableland and hachures. The paddock adjacent to the landing stage includes a stream, drain, old and new fencelines, a stockyard and government storehouse. The area adjacent to the paddock includes the sites of houses, manager's dwelling house, boathouse, woolshed and gardens. A road leads to a lighthouse and dwelling house, situated at the north-west corner of the island. Sites of three huts are marked. Pencilled additions adjacent to the landing stage include: 10 acres: also 1 chain sand above beach Pencilled notes refer to the acreages of the grass area, the shingle area and the landing place reserve Quantity: 1 manuscript map(s). Physical Description: Ink and colourwash on paper, mounted on card, linen backed, coloured, 95.8 x 63.1 cm.

Saxton, Henry Waring 1848-1919 :Somes Island, Wellington, New Zealand. 1877.

Date: 1877

By: Saxton, Henry Waring, 1848-1919; Sisarich, Warren, active 1980s-1990s

Reference: A-253-036

Description: Shows a profile of Somes Island seen from the region of Seacliff. Shows a large complex of two-storied buildings (newly-built immigration barracks) on the top centre of island, a surveying trig on highest point, and a few small buildings on shoreline. In the left distance, Pencarrow Head lighthouse is visible. The Immigration Barracks are shown in a photograph of Somes Island ca 1878 in the J. E. Fitzgerald Album in the Photographic Archive. Inscriptions: Recto - beneath image - [Title]; Recto - bottom right - H.W.S. 1877; Recto - beneath image - (on backing paper): So named in memory of Joseph Somes, M.P. Dartmouth, Governor of New Zealand Shipping Co.; Verso - top centre - late) Revd C.W. Saxton D.D. / The Elms / Shrewsbury The artist was the brother-in-law of Joseph Somes, after whom the island was named. Quantity: 1 drawing(s). Physical Description: Pencil on paper, 120 x 198 mm.

Wyles & Buck :[Pitoone Station, Taari Waitara & Ors [others]., division & land taken by...

Date: 1885

By: Wyles & Buck (Firm)

Reference: MapColl-832.4796gbbd/1885/Acc.6391

Description: Survey map of land belonging to Maori near the Pito-one (Petone) railway station, Lower Hutt City, 1885. Shows land blocks belonging to Komene Paipa, Ngapaki, Hapurona Hamama, Oriwia Atiraukawa, adjoining the Petone station. Note on reverse of map states that the land was taken by the railway. Also shows several pencil annotations including the site of a brewery, a Maori cemetery (urupa), buildings, the Station, and several survey calculations. Other Titles - [Pito-one Station, Taari Waitara & Others, division & land taken by railway]. Quantity: 1 manuscript map(s). Physical Description: Ink and pencil on paper, 68.7 x 101.8 cm.
